我現在沒學完C語言,但是學校已經開了資料結構課程,感覺像聽天書一樣,如何更好地理解資料結構?

時間 2021-06-08 22:49:36

1樓:導何

我目前也是這個狀況orz

打算當下(工作日)的資料結構課認真預習複習然後利用週末時間先好好補C語言

(安利翁凱老師的C語言課程和陳越老師的資料結構課程,B站都有來著)共勉(。`ω)

2樓:蘇菲的老爸

理解方法的前提是先理解問題。你可以先嘗試去理解要資料結構解決的問題,然後嘗試用自己的方法解決這些問題,再跟資料結構書上講的方法去對比。

3樓:阿爾薩斯的呼喚

不用管學校的那種教育模式,根據職業來哇。一切學校教育都是填鴨式教育,大學學習的本質,要成為高手必須靠自學和自我規劃。參考下我這個回答

阿爾薩斯的呼喚:現在大一,專業是軟體工程,我怎麼學,學到什麼樣的程度才能算優秀呢?

4樓:Mimosa

資料結構課程,是C語言的基礎應用,學習C的目的,很大一部分就是用資料結構知識去程式設計解決各種問題。程式設計的過程,就是訪問資料、運算資料、展現資料等。如何在記憶體空間組織好資料訪問,有各種各樣的演算法,作為初學者,不要急於自己探索、設計、發明,模仿、抄寫、改寫成熟示例中的程式是捷徑。

沒有必要因為沒有學好C而懼怕資料結構應用,通過資料結構課程學習,可以加深你對C的理解。

5樓:LI離

因為c還沒學透,去學可能是基於c的資料結構,有點急功近利,你想聽懂資料結構,就一定要把c的結構體和指標理解的很好才可以。

大一學校教c語言,我同時自學c 合適嗎?

狹霧 當然合適啦,大學就是要靠自學,老師只能講點基礎的,領你進門,以後你的發展方向你要自己明確,你感興趣哪方面,就學習那方面,多學習點肯定沒問題 小銘 學校在教C語言的時候你自學C也沒有什麼很大的問題,對自己的技能也會有一定的提公升,而且在自己自學的過程中還會了解到很多比較廣泛的東西,只要課程沒有掉...

c語言我想求21 , 但是long int超出了範圍,怎麼寫?

20的階層沒超吧?先把20的階層算出來。然後除以100。最後乘個21。然後後面再補兩個0。或者20的階層算出來。然後直接筆算啊。 朱涵俊 如果僅僅是限於21 可以用64位無符號整數,把10跳過,這樣64位無符號數可以表示,最後列印在輸出個0。include void main 結果是 5109094...

我現在讀九下 在學校已經是不中考生了,但是我覺得讀技校好垃圾我該怎麼辦?

小萌新 看你的目標,你要是為了技能,為了能謀生,技校實在學不到太多東西,但是你出入社會就會知道,你想入職和提公升都得需要學歷,所以這時候你就得選擇是以學歷為目標還是以實際的技能為目標了 我個人建議 大專畢業證至少是要有的,記住,混都得混到,不然等你二十四五了又得回頭重新考慮這個問題會比較辛苦的 廣然...